In probability theory, inverse probability is an old term for the probability distribution of an unobserved variable. Today, the problem of determining an unobserved variable is called inferential statistics, the method of inverse probability is called Bayesian probability, the distribution of data given the unobserved variable is the likelihood function, and the distribution of an unobserved variable, given both data and a prior distribution, is the posterior distribution.
